About Biowein Klampfer
In Eisenstadt, Biowein Klampfer is best understood as a family-run organic wine estate rather than a luxury hospitality address. The appeal is its down-to-earth, rustic farm atmosphere on the slopes of the Leithagebirge: scenic, cozy, traditional, focused on nature and simple enjoyment.
